Output 621ede62aadfc78535146c9de6f723996eed857c572a5ba5e2be15189c257de2:1

value
1085626827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075495ef941ab3baa5f468fad07dad2beacfc5e4 OP_EQUAL
address
M8ZvHtYjnH2o7ASYzG2hQktEoBQLVxbr9y
transaction
621ede62aadfc78535146c9de6f723996eed857c572a5ba5e2be15189c257de2
spent
true